Overview: what cryotherapy benefits may include

Cryotherapy refers to the controlled use of cold temperatures for health, recovery, or medical treatment. In everyday care, this can mean an ice pack placed on a painful area. In clinical settings, it can also mean precise freezing of abnormal tissue, such as a wart or certain skin lesions, or exposure to very cold air for a short period in a specialized chamber.

When people ask about cryotherapy benefits, the answer depends on the type of cryotherapy being discussed. Local cryotherapy is often used to ease pain, limit swelling, and support early recovery after minor injuries. Medical cryotherapy can destroy unwanted tissue in a controlled way. Whole-body cryotherapy is promoted for recovery and wellness, but its benefits are less firmly established than many standard medical uses of cold therapy.

A clear medical overview is important because “cryotherapy” is a broad term rather than a single treatment. It can help in selected situations, but it is not a cure-all. The safest and most useful approach is to match the method to the person’s symptoms, diagnosis, and overall health.

Types of cryotherapy and how they work

Types of cryotherapy and how they work — cryotherapy benefits

The main forms of cryotherapy include local cold therapy, cryosurgery, and whole-body cryotherapy. Local cold therapy uses ice, cold packs, cooling wraps, or chilled sprays on one body area. It works by narrowing blood vessels for a period of time, reducing local blood flow, slowing nerve signals, and limiting some inflammatory responses. These effects may reduce pain and swelling in the short term.

Cryosurgery, sometimes called cryoablation or tissue freezing depending on the setting, is a medical procedure performed by trained professionals. It uses extreme cold to destroy abnormal cells or tissue. Common examples include treatment for some skin growths, precancerous skin changes, and certain internal lesions. This is very different from wellness-focused cold exposure because it is a targeted medical treatment based on a specific diagnosis.

Whole-body cryotherapy usually involves standing in a chamber or booth with very cold air for a few minutes. Some people use it after exercise or for a sense of recovery. Research is ongoing, and while some users report reduced soreness or improved well-being, results vary. In contrast, standard treatments such as physical therapy and rehabilitation often have a stronger evidence base for long-term recovery goals.

Potential benefits for pain, swelling, and recovery

Doctor consulting with a female patient in a medical office.

One of the most widely recognized cryotherapy benefits is temporary pain relief. Cold can numb sore tissues and reduce the speed of pain signals traveling through nearby nerves. This may help after a mild sprain, strain, bruise, or overuse injury. It is commonly used early after an injury alongside rest, gradual movement, and other supportive measures.

Cold therapy may also help limit swelling in the first phase after soft tissue injury or after some procedures. By reducing blood flow and slowing inflammatory activity for a time, it can make an injured area feel more comfortable and easier to protect. However, cold alone does not repair damaged tissue. Recovery still depends on the nature of the injury and appropriate medical management.

In sports and exercise settings, some people use cryotherapy to ease post-exercise soreness. This may be helpful for short-term comfort, especially after intense activity. Even so, recovery is broader than soreness reduction. Sleep, nutrition, hydration, and a structured rehabilitation plan remain central, especially for tendon, muscle, and joint problems such as sports injuries.

For chronic pain conditions, benefit is less predictable. Some people find cold helpful during flare-ups, while others feel better with heat, movement, or combined approaches. A healthcare professional can help determine whether cryotherapy is likely to help and whether it fits into a wider pain management plan.

Medical uses beyond recovery and wellness

Some of the strongest evidence for cryotherapy comes from its use as a medical procedure rather than a wellness technique. Dermatologists and other specialists commonly use freezing methods to treat warts, actinic keratoses, and certain benign skin lesions. By freezing and damaging the targeted tissue, the body can gradually remove it and allow healing to occur.

In other specialties, cryotherapy may be used for selected abnormal tissues inside the body, depending on the location and diagnosis. These procedures are planned carefully because they aim to destroy specific tissue while preserving as much healthy tissue as possible. Imaging, examination, and pathology results may guide whether cryotherapy is appropriate.

Cold therapy can also be part of aftercare following musculoskeletal problems, especially when pain and swelling limit movement. In those cases, it is usually only one component of treatment. Depending on the problem, the care plan may also include exercise therapy, medication, bracing, or specialist evaluation for conditions involving muscles, tendons, or joints, such as arthritis.

Limitations, risks, and who should be cautious

Although cryotherapy can be helpful, it also has limits. Relief from cold is often temporary, and using it too often or for too long may irritate the skin or delay comfort without addressing the real cause of symptoms. People may mistakenly rely on repeated cold exposure while overlooking fractures, severe sprains, infections, or worsening joint disease that need proper diagnosis.

Risks depend on the type of cryotherapy. Local cold therapy can cause skin irritation, cold burns, frostbite, or numbness if ice is applied directly to the skin or left in place too long. Whole-body cryotherapy may cause dizziness, skin injury, breathing discomfort in sensitive people, or worsening of certain medical conditions. Cryosurgery can lead to blistering, pain, pigment changes, scarring, or damage to nearby healthy tissue, depending on the site treated.

People with poor circulation, cold sensitivity disorders, significant nerve damage, uncontrolled high blood pressure, certain heart conditions, or reduced ability to sense temperature should be especially cautious. Medical advice is also important during pregnancy, in older adults with frailty, and in children when using more intensive forms of cold exposure. Any cryotherapy used at home should follow safe timing, skin protection, and product instructions.

What to expect during evaluation and treatment planning

Before recommending cryotherapy, a clinician usually considers the underlying reason for symptoms rather than focusing only on the cold treatment itself. Questions often include when symptoms began, whether there was an injury, what makes the problem better or worse, and whether there are warning signs such as weakness, severe swelling, fever, or loss of function. This helps separate simple overuse or minor injury from conditions that require imaging or specialist care.

If the issue involves a skin lesion or abnormal tissue, the clinician may examine the area closely and sometimes arrange tests or a biopsy before treatment. If the problem involves a joint, muscle, tendon, or spine, assessment may include a physical examination and, when needed, imaging studies. In some cases, symptoms that seem musculoskeletal may need a broader workup through diagnostic imaging or laboratory tests.

Treatment planning also includes deciding whether cold is the best option, how long it should be used, and what should be combined with it. For example, a painful knee may improve more from a structured plan that includes activity modification and orthopedics and traumatology input than from cryotherapy alone. This is one reason medically supervised care is often more effective than trying multiple cold-based treatments without a diagnosis.

Safe self-care and practical use at home

For minor strains, sprains, or soreness, home cold therapy is usually simple and short term. A wrapped cold pack can be placed on the affected area for brief intervals, allowing the skin to return to normal temperature between applications. A cloth barrier should always be used to protect the skin. If pain increases, the skin becomes pale or excessively numb, or symptoms do not improve, the cold pack should be removed and medical advice considered.

Cold therapy works best as part of a sensible self-care plan. Gentle protection of the area, avoiding aggravating activities, and returning to movement gradually are often more helpful than prolonged rest alone. If swelling and pain persist beyond the early phase, reassessment may be needed because not all injuries benefit from continued cold use.

People considering commercial cryotherapy sessions should ask about supervision, screening for contraindications, and the intended goal of treatment. It is reasonable to discuss whether a standard treatment may be more appropriate. When to seek medical care

Medical care is advisable if pain is severe, swelling is marked, a joint cannot bear weight, or there is visible deformity after an injury. These features can suggest a fracture, major ligament injury, or tendon damage that needs prompt evaluation. Ongoing symptoms for more than a few days, repeated flare-ups, or symptoms that interfere with sleep, walking, or daily tasks also deserve attention.

Urgent assessment is important if there is fever, spreading redness, increasing warmth, drainage, shortness of breath, chest pain, fainting, or new weakness or numbness. Skin treated with cold should also be checked if it develops severe blistering, dark discoloration, or persistent loss of sensation. These signs may indicate complications or a problem unrelated to simple soreness.

It is also sensible to seek medical advice before starting whole-body cryotherapy or frequent cold exposure if there is a history of heart disease, circulation problems, nerve disorders, or cold intolerance. A doctor can help decide whether cryotherapy is appropriate and what safer or more effective options may be available.

Frequently asked questions

What are the main cryotherapy benefits?

The main cryotherapy benefits are usually short-term pain relief, reduced swelling in some situations, and targeted treatment of certain abnormal tissues when used medically. The benefit depends on the type of cryotherapy and the reason it is being used.

Is whole-body cryotherapy the same as using an ice pack?

No. An ice pack is a form of local cold therapy applied to one area, while whole-body cryotherapy exposes most of the body to very cold air for a brief period. Their goals, risks, and level of medical evidence are not the same.

Can cryotherapy help after exercise?

It may help some people feel less sore after intense exercise. However, it does not replace good recovery habits such as sleep, hydration, nutrition, and an appropriate training plan.

Are there any risks with cryotherapy?

Yes. Risks can include skin irritation, cold burns, frostbite, numbness, blistering, and, in some settings, worsening of underlying circulation or nerve problems. Medical procedures that use cryotherapy can also cause scarring or pigment changes depending on the area treated.

Who should avoid or be cautious with cryotherapy?

People with poor circulation, cold sensitivity, nerve damage, certain heart conditions, or reduced ability to sense temperature should be cautious. It is best to speak with a healthcare professional before trying more intensive forms such as whole-body cryotherapy.

How long should cold therapy be used at home?

Home cold therapy is usually used for short periods with a cloth barrier to protect the skin. The exact timing can vary, so it is safest to follow product instructions or a clinician's advice and stop if the skin becomes overly numb, painful, or discolored.
